Hi, just getting started with Calbre here. I downloaded it to my desktop and have played with it a bit and started getting familiar with it. But I see now (should have noticed before) that there is a Portable version that I could use on a memory stick, and am wondering if anyone has any recommendations as to using that version vs. the desktop version. Are they identical? Or is the portable version a "Calibre light"?
I think I would like the convenience of the portable version, because we have both a desktop and a netbook and if my SO was on one machine, I could just use the other. Would it really be that easy? (I would be using it with a Kobo Vox.)
|
The "official" portable version of Calibre isn't so good for multi-library usage (it only "portabilizes" the default library, not additional ones). Aside from that, it works just like regular calibre. It is in no way a "Calibre light". I've taken to using calibrePortable on all my machines.
